Question 660915: During the 1998-1999 Little League season, the Tigers played 57 games.
They lost 21 more games than they won. How many games did they win
that season?
I know the answer is 18 games, but I can not figure out how to come up with this answer.

x = wins
y = losses
x+y=57
y = 21+x
x + (21 + x) = 57
2x + 21 = 57
2x = 36
x = 18
